This design features a large, intricately crafted cast steel leaf sculpture that serves as a centerpiece in any outdoor space. It can be positioned in gardens or patios, catching light in mesmerizing ways. However, customers often worry about the placement and stability of large ornamental pieces.
Solution: To ensure stability, it is crucial to anchor the sculpture in a concrete base or design it with a wider base to prevent tipping. Additionally, integrating it with landscape design will enhance its stability and aesthetics.
Combining functionality with design, a bench shaped like oversized leaves is perfect for lounging. The challenge with cast steel products is often the weight and difficulty in moving them for rearrangements.
Solution: Opt for designs that incorporate lightweight materials along with the cast steel, or consider hiring a professional for installation. For those who prefer a DIY approach, look for benches with detachable legs or modular designs that allow for easy repositioning.
Cast steel leaves can also be used to create stunning wall art for fences or walls. However, mounting difficulties and wall damage can encumber installation.
Solution: Use adhesive hooks or brackets for lighter designs to reduce wall damage. For heavier panels, ensure you use proper wall anchors that support substantial weight, and foll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for installation.

Solution: Choose lanterns that are treated with powder coating or other protective finishes to enhance durability. Additionally, regular maintenance like cleaning and applying sealants will help preserve their beauty and functionality.
Using cast steel leaves as garden borders creates a seamless transition between spaces. However, customers may find the installation process cumbersome.
Solution: Seek designs that feature interlocking pieces for easy installation. Providing clear instructions and the necessary tools can also streamline the process, making it achievable for homeowners.
These planters harmonize plant life with artistic expression. Customers may face issues with water drainage and soil retention in cast steel planters.
Solution: To resolve drainage issues, integrate a drainage layer using gravel or pebbles at the bottom. Make sure the design includes drainage holes to prevent water buildup, which can damage the plants and the planter itself.
Wind chimes made of cast steel leaves create soothing sounds while enhancing the visual appeal of your outdoor area. However, noise levels and wind direction can sometimes be problematic.
Solution: Position wind chimes in areas that shelter them from intense winds, or choose designs that allow for adjustable lengths. Additionally, inform customers about the different tonal qualities of various metals to help them choose the right chime for their preferences.
